NCSU Libraries

Memberships:

◦ The NCSU Libraries is the host site for NCLIVE, a statewide electronic resources consortium that makes digital resources accessible to North Carolina residents.

◦ Founding member of the Southeastern Library Network (SOLINET), which is now a part of LYRASIS, the nation’s largest regional non-profit membership organization serving libraries.

◦ Also a member of the following organizations: Association of Research Libraries (ARL) Association of Southeastern Research Libraries (ASERL) Center for Research Libraries (CRL) Coalition for Networked Information (CNI) Council on Library and Information Resources (CLIR) Digital Library Federation (DLF) Scholarly Publishing and Academic Resources Coalition (SPARC)

Consortia: ◦ Triangle Research Libraries Network (TRLN)

Resources

24/5 Open Hours at D.H. Hill library

Computer Labs

Extensive Web Services

Technology Lending Services

4.4 Million Volumes

62,000 Print & Electronic Serial Subscriptions (51,000 electronic)

Access to 400,000 eBooks

Archives
